WebFeb 20, 2024 · But a lack of appetite for more than a few days can be a sign of something more serious, like a thyroid problem, cancer, or a mental health issue like stress or depression. Certain medications can also suppress your appetite. The treatment of a poor appetite or loss of appetite depends on the cause.
